Description

Estimated Gross Weekly Pay: $2469.00

Opportunity:

L&D RN 19 Bed Unit

Job Details:

• 2+ years of L&D experience required
• Prior travel experience required
• Patient ratios 1-2:1
• Handle HIGH ACUITY patients
• Call required: 12 hours in a 6-week scheduling period
• Required certifications: BLS, ACLS, & NRP
• AWHONN intermediate Fetal Monitoring class taken and passed required
• AWHONN Advanced fetal monitoring class and EFM certification preferred
• EMR system: Epic
• Scrub color: Galaxy Blue and/or White
• Degree accreditation must be on profile or must have 5 years of experience
• Floating required - travelers are first to float, possibly to other sister campuses
• Function as core staff and integrate into unit culture
• Hard document deadline is Monday prior to start with no exceptions for pending documents
• Must provide complete demographic information at time of submittal

About Fort Myers, FL

As a Travel Labor and Delivery Nurse in Fort Myers, FL here's what you should know:
Cost of Living
  • The cost of living in Fort Myers is slightly higher than the national average, primarily due to housing costs.
  • Wages may not fully match up with the higher cost of living.
Weather
  • Average summer highs are around 91°F, and winter lows are around 53°F, making it an ideal winter getaway with year-round warm weather.
Furnished Housing
  • Short term rentals are relatively easy to find in Fort Myers, especially in popular tourist areas and near the beaches.
Transportation
  • Fort Myers is car-friendly, but public transportation options are limited.
  • Having a car is essential for getting around the city and exploring the surrounding areas.
Demographics
  • Fort Myers has a diverse population with a wide age range.
  • Common health issues may include allergies due to the local flora and fauna.
  • There is a growing population of travel nurses in the area.
Things to Do
  • Fort Myers offers a variety of activities including exploring the winter homes of Henry Ford and Thomas Edison, visiting the Six Mile Cypress Slough Preserve, enjoying the beaches at Lynn Hall Memorial Park and Lover's Key State Park, and experiencing the local art, music, and sports scenes.
